WebJul 1, 2013 · The federal Fair Credit Reporting Act (FCRA) gives you the right to notice if you are turned down for a rental based upon information in a credit or tenant report. (15 U.S.C. §1681 et seq.) In addition, you have the right to receive a copy of your report and to dispute inaccurate information. WebAug 16, 2024 · A landlord verification form, or “rent verification form”, verifies a tenant’s current rent amount and provides proof they are under a lease. This is common when a tenant is applying for new housing. The new landlord will use the verification as an added credential when processing the tenant’s application.
